Advantages: Funny, touching, just excellent Disadvantages: None
The seventh season of The Simpsons starts where the sixth season finished; answering the question everyone wanted to know: Who Shot Mr. Burns? This episode is just one of many classics from this season.
The animation is superb in this season, very fluid and smooth. The writing is, as always, mixing a balance of razor sharp wit and belly laughs and the guest stars are numerous! Some include Christina Ricci as someone who befriends Lisa when The Simpsons ... ...others and Donald Sutherland as the curator of the Jebediah Springfield Museum who learns that Jebediah may not be the man history remembers him as.
One of the best episodes in this season is "Mother Simpson" in which Homer's mother (voiced by Glenn Close) comes back into his life, but she seems to have more than a few secrets. Radioactive Man
A Radioactive Man movie is being filmed in Springfield. Milhouse gets the role as his Radioactive Man's assistant that Bart wanted to get. Throughout the episode Mayor Quimby taxes the company and even imposes a $1000 leaving town tax!

One of the best series not only of The Simpsons but anything... ever.
The Simpsons 138th Episode Spectacular is technically a clipshow which is slightly annoying however there is enough new material in it to raise it above the usual clipshow level.
Personal favourites include the 3D Homer and Bart in Treehouse of Horror VI, Radioactive Man (My eyes! The goggles do nothing!) and Lisa The Vegetarian which is just a great episode.
